    Quote Originally Posted by Jerhart View Post
    Going back thru this thread and looking at your website Lance, the big issue here really is about record keeping, and being accurate, consistant, and up to date with your records.

    For instance….on your website you are advertising this, “Ball Python X Carpet Python Project (Carballs)”
    http://lancehybrids.webs.com/snakes.htm

    …now from my understanding, this cross will result is ‘Carpalls,’ not ‘Carballs.’ This may not be an issue to you, but I see this causing some confusion down the road to those who are not familiar with this cross. I could easily see your animals being sold by another individual down the road as ‘Car Balls.’ And the name thing is possible…for example ‘Piebald’ and ‘Pied Ball’.

    Just an example of how crosses can mud-up the gene pool.

    Just do us a favor and be sure your records on these animals are accurate.

    Good Luck.
    I agree with this. Have you talked with Todd to see how he felt about your choice of name for your hybrid? Not only is it too close to the name Todd chose for his IJ x ball cross, it could get misconstrued just as Jerhart mentioned.
    I actually think it is better to hold off on a name until you actually have living offspring.
    You might actually think of contacting Argo about his car-bombs. They are a coastal x ball cross.

    Your two statements here clearly show your ignorance. While I am not a proponent of the hybrids or crosses, I do feel that a correct name be given and a full truthfullness of what is involved be given.
    The carpall is an IJ x ball. The car-bomb is a coastal carpet x ball. A JCP x ball has not been done yet.
